The Relevance of Swift Activity in Water Damages Reconstruction
When you encounter water damage, acting promptly can make all the difference. By taking immediate action, you can minimize the damage and conserve your residential property from further deterioration.
If it's risk-free, shut off the water supply to prevent added flooding. Next, start eliminating standing water utilizing pails or a wet/dry vacuum cleaner.
Don't wait to call specialists for help if the damage appears overwhelming. They have the tools and competence to take care of water reconstruction properly. Keep in mind, quick action is essential; it not only protects your property yet likewise conserves you time, cash, and stress and anxiety in the future.

Extraction and Drying
As quickly as you've analyzed the damage, the next vital action in the water repair procedure is removal and drying. This phase entails getting rid of standing water using powerful pumps and vacuum cleaners. You'll wish to act rapidly to stop mold growth and additional structural damage. After extraction, it is essential to dry the affected areas thoroughly. High-velocity fans and dehumidifiers can aid quicken the drying process, making certain dampness does not linger in walls, floors, or furniture. Make sure to keep track of moisture degrees, as preserving a completely dry atmosphere is essential. By concentrating on efficient extraction and drying, you set the phase for an effective reconstruction, maintaining your building secure and minimizing lasting concerns.

Advanced Technologies in Water Extraction and Drying
While managing water damage can be frustrating, sophisticated modern technologies in removal and drying out make the procedure far more reliable. You'll locate that specific tools like high-powered pumps and industrial vacuum cleaners can quickly eliminate standing water, decreasing the threat of further damage. These machines not only remove water but likewise boost the drying procedure.
Next, you'll discover using dehumidifiers and air moving companies. These gadgets interact to lower humidity degrees and distribute air, quickening evaporation. water mitigation company. By strategically putting them, you can ensure that every damaged location dries thoroughly
Thermal imaging electronic cameras likewise play an important role, as they aid you recognize hidden wetness pockets that standard approaches could miss out on. This method, you can deal with all wet areas, stopping future issues. With these innovative devices, your water repair initiatives come to be more effective, enabling you to return to normal life faster.
Avoiding Mold And Mildew Growth After Water Damage
To effectively protect against mold and mildew growth after water damage, it's vital to act quickly and decisively. Beginning by removing any standing water right away, as mold grows in moist settings.
Following, clean and disinfect surfaces with a blend of water and detergent, and take into consideration utilizing a mold-inhibiting remedy for extra defense. Pay unique attention to concealed areas like behind wall surfaces try these out and underneath floor covering, where dampness can remain unnoticed.
Lastly, keep track of the location closely for any indications of mold and mildew. If you find any kind of, address it immediately to stop more spread. By taking these positive steps, you can substantially decrease the danger of mold and mildew growth, making certain a much healthier atmosphere in the aftermath of water damage.

Insurance Coverage Considerations for Water Damages Reconstruction
Maneuvering the intricacies of insurance policy coverage for water damages repair can really feel frustrating, particularly when you're facing the aftermath of a calamity. To begin, review your plan to comprehend what's covered. water damage. The majority of house owners' insurance coverage cover sudden and accidental water damages, like ruptured pipes, however might omit flooding damage
Following, document the damage extensively. Call your insurance policy firm as quickly as feasible to report the event, and ask concerning the insurance claims process.
Don't wait to seek aid from your reconstruction service; they typically have experience handling insurance provider and can lead you with the case process. damage restoration services. Be prepared for prospective conflicts over protection. Recognizing your plan throughout can assist you support properly for the repair solutions you require
DIY vs. Expert Water Remediation Provider
When it pertains to water remediation, how do you choose between tackling the task yourself and employing specialists? Initially, analyze the level Check Out Your URL of the damages. If it's small-- like a little leak or a drenched carpeting-- you might manage it with some do it yourself techniques. You can rent a wet/dry vacuum, usage followers, and apply mold and mildew preventions to completely dry things out.
Nonetheless, if the damage is substantial or entails infected water, it's finest to contact the experts. Specialists have actually specialized devices, training, and experience, guaranteeing safe and comprehensive restoration. They can recognize covert moisture and protect against future issues, like mold development.
Eventually, consider your time, skills, and the possible threats. While do it yourself can save money, hiring professionals can provide comfort, particularly for significant damages. Making the ideal selection will secure your home and your wellness.

How Can I Determine Hidden Water Damages in My Home?
To determine hidden water damages, check for water stains, mold development, or warped wall surfaces. Use a dampness meter in suspicious areas, and check your pipes for leaks. Trust fund your impulses-- if something seems off, check out better.
What Are the Indicators of a Mold And Mildew Trouble After Water Damage?
After water damage, you'll notice mildewy odors, visible mold development, and increased humidity. Seek dark spots on walls or ceilings, and watch out for peeling paint or deformed surfaces. Don't neglect these indicators!
The length of time Does the Water Restoration Process Usually Take?
The water reconstruction procedure commonly takes anywhere from a couple of days to a pair of weeks. It depends on the degree of the damage, the products entailed, and how rapidly you attend to the concern.
Exist Any Health And Wellness Risks Related To Water Damage?
Yes, there are health threats connected with water damage. Mold and mildew growth, germs, and structural issues can result in breathing issues, allergies, and various other health problems. It's important to attend to water damages immediately to decrease these dangers.
What Should I Do Prior To Professionals Show Up for Repair?
Before experts show up, you ought to transform off the electricity, get rid of valuables from the area, and begin drying surface areas with towels. If secure, open windows for air flow to help prevent additional damages and mold growth.
